Output 875dc0eeaf22e88c83e950ab1b72eaa88f346974267a71a78d07463c10bb80e7:48

value
579249
script pubkey
OP_0 OP_PUSHBYTES_20 ecc0a1fe22e4786e7d6c1b2827db989d9eae2e0b
address
bc1qanq2rl3zu3uxultvrv5z0kucnk02utst36upn7
transaction
875dc0eeaf22e88c83e950ab1b72eaa88f346974267a71a78d07463c10bb80e7
confirmations
247701
spent
true